-----BEGIN PGP SIGNED MESSAGE----- Hash: SHA1 Alex Katebi wrote: > sqlite3_errmsg(db) does not provide the correct error message but > sqlite_exec(...) does.
The message gets cleared on various calls so you'll want to get it as early as possible after knowing there is an error. For example before 3.5.9 sqlite3_clear_bindings used to clear the message. > I have attached my test code.
